The analytic perturbation conjecture for elliptic symplectic surface maps
Let be an analytic closed symplectic surface, and let be an analytic symplectic diffeomorphism displaying an elliptic periodic point. An analytic conservative perturbation of is an analytic perturbation preserving the symplectic area. Analytic perturbation conjecture. For every analytic and closed symplectic surface and every analytic and symplectic which displays an elliptic periodic point, there are analytic and conservative perturbations of with positive metric entropy. This is described as the analytic counterpart of the authors' result with Turaev; no resolution is supplied in the source context.
